Position Overview

The Pre‑Kindergarten Lead Teacher is responsible for providing an educational atmosphere where children have the opportunity to fulfill their potential for intellectual, emotional, and physical growth. This person is responsible for organizing and implementing an instructional program that will result in children’s participation in learning activities and imaginative play in accordance with Legacy Traditional School policies and State Standards.

Essential Functions
  • Plan, develop and implement age‑appropriate curriculum that provides instruction in basic skills such as color, shape, number, and letter recognition as well as social skills.
  • Establish clear objectives for all lessons, prepare, organize, and lead instruction in all activities.
  • Assist students, individually or in small groups, with assignments such as reading stories, providing writing assistance, reinforcing language skills, numbers, alphabet, computer learning programs, and more.
  • Adapt classroom activities, assignments, and/or materials (e.g. art projects, computer, language skills, etc.) for the purpose of supporting and reinforcing classroom goals and objectives.
  • Assist students during lunchtime, toileting, and washing activities.
  • Enforce cleanup activities by modeling appropriate behavior.
  • Prepare instructional materials (e.g. laminating, making posters, making copies, bulletin boards, filing, newsletters, etc.).
  • Provide an environment of comfort and security for young students by indulging in nurturing behavior.
  • Report observations and incidents relating to specific students (e.g. accidents, fights, appropriate and/or inappropriate social behavior, violations of rules, safety conditions, change in behavior, etc.) for the purpose of communicating information to appropriate instructional and/or administrative personnel.
  • Maintain effective and efficient record‑keeping procedures.
  • Communicate effectively, both orally and in writing, with students, parents, and other professionals on a regular basis.
  • Collaborate with peers to enhance the instructional environment.
  • Model professional and ethical standards when dealing with students, parents, peers, and community.
  • Ensure that student growth and achievement is continuous and appropriate for age group, subject area, and/or program classification.
  • Participate in training and staff meetings.
  • Meet professional obligations through efficient work habits such as: meeting deadlines, honoring schedules and coordinating meetings as needed.
  • Evaluate each student’s learning capabilities and celebrate student accomplishments.
  • Encourage students to uphold our values and model mature behavior and good character in the classroom, on the school campus, and throughout their lives.
  • Being active in the role when light lifting, sitting, standing, moving throughout the campus and traveling to other campuses as required. Participating in events outside of normal hours.
  • Other duties as assigned.
